Sinopse

Kukui Nut Oil explores the profound cultural and scientific significance of kukui nut oil in Hawai'i. This narrative journeys through the oil's historical uses, from its symbolic role representing enlightenment to its practical applications in traditional Hawaiian life. The book uniquely blends ethnobotany with scientific analysis, revealing how indigenous knowledge offers sustainable solutions. Did you know that traditionally, the kukui tree was viewed as a symbol of guidance, or that the oil was used for lighting, medicine, and even as a protective coating? The book progresses from the kukui tree's cultural roots and historical importance, then moves into the oil's chemical properties and extraction. Subsequent chapters explore the oil's role in medicine, skincare, and other crafts, culminating with a discussion of sustainable cultivation. By combining historical accounts and scientific research, the book emphasizes how kukui nut oil exemplifies a holistic approach to well-being, relevant in today's world of ecological awareness.

    During the Space Race, many people envisioned a future in which space travel would be a common undertaking for ordinary citizens. Just as riding in an airplane was once a daring endeavor, travel by rocket could be refined and made safer over time. That collective aspiration to someday take part in dreams NASA brought to life was integral to inspiring public interest in the space program. However, in the years following Apollo 11 in 1969, popular enthusiasm for space travel waned, and dreams of vacationing like the Jetsons gave way to more grounded goals. The level of interest NASA enjoyed would never again be comparable to the culturally defining moments of the agency’s most celebrated missions during the Mercury, Gemini and Apollo Programs.  
    	Nonetheless, in 1972 and 1973, NASA sent nine astronauts to spend extended periods of time living in a craft named Skylab, the very first experimental American space station. Though Skylab would not last long, and the International Space Station remains far more famous, Skylab’s history is one of ingenuity and challenge, as well as how NASA found itself without a mission after the triumph of the Apollo Program.

    The acclaimed author of Byzantium and the Crusades "offers a fresh take on this fabled but hidden civilization" across eleven centuries of history (Colin Wells). 
     
     
      
    For more than a millennium, the Byzantine Empire presided over the juncture between East and West, as well as the transition from the classical to the modern world. Rather than recounting the standard chronology of emperors and battles, leading Byzantium scholar Jonathan Harris focuses on a succession of archetypal figures, families, places, and events. 
     
     
      
    Harris's introduction presents a civilization rich in contrasts, combining orthodox Christianity with paganism, and classical Greek learning with Roman power. Though frequently assailed by numerous armies, Byzantium survived by dint of its unorthodox foreign policy. Over time, its sumptuous art and architecture flourished, helping to establish a deep sense of Byzantine identity in its people. 
     
     
      
    Synthesizing a wealth of sources to cover all major aspects of the empire's social, political, military, religious, cultural, and artistic history, Harris's study illuminates the heart of Byzantine civilization and explores its remarkable and lasting influence on the modern world.
